What Is Vitamin A1 Retinol (CAS 68-26-8)?

Vitamin A1 retinol, also known simply as retinol, is a fat-soluble vitamin and a biologically active form of vitamin A. It plays a vital role in multiple physiological processes including:

  • Vision (especially night vision)

  • Immune function

  • Epithelial tissue repair

  • Reproduction and bone growth

With molecular formula C₂₀H₃₀O and CAS number 68-26-8, retinol is renowned for its high bioavailability and efficacy both in systemic health and topical cosmetic applications.

3. Pharmaceutical Uses

Medically, vitamin A1 retinol is prescribed for:

  • Vitamin A deficiency and night blindness

  • Skin disorders such as keratosis pilaris

  • Support in dermatological treatments requiring cellular regeneration

It is often manufactured in compliance with GMP standards and used under medical supervision.


Technical Features and Global Safety Recognition

  • Molecular Formula: C₂₀H₃₀O

  • Appearance: Pale yellow to orange crystalline powder or viscous liquid

  • Solubility: Fat-soluble, soluble in ethanol and oils

  • Stability: Sensitive to light and oxygen; stable when stored properly
